Adrienne Shulman
Founder & Executive Principal at Tenger Ways
Adrienne Shulman is the founder of Tenger Ways, a consulting company helping organizations navigate digital transformations by applying modern engineering practices to the world of traditional IT. Previously she served as vice president of global business operations at Cornerstone OnDemand, responsible for enterprise IT, business applications, and business intelligence. She is a passionate advocate for DevOps as a way to bring joy back into the workplace.
